Singapore Sling (1990)

Trapped in a Deadly Game of Torture and Murder!

Singapore Sling (1990) poster

Singapore Sling is chasing after Laura, a romantic memory from his past. One night he finds himself in a mysterious villa, watching two women bury a body. He falls into their trap and, in an atmosphere of isolation and decadence, the trio act out insane pleasure games and a ritual of blood and murder.

Director: Nikos Nikolaidis
Genre: Comedy, Horror, Drama
Runtime: 112 min
